UP student councils: DND-UP deal termination an attack on free speech, academic freedom


By ANNA FELICIA BAJO, GMA News
Published January 19, 2021 5:06pm
Various student councils from the University of the Philippines denounced the move of the Department of National Defense to end its 31-year-old agreement with UP regarding the prohibition on the entry of police and military in its campuses.
They maintained that the DND's decision was an attack on academic freedom as well as on freedom of speech.
"This goes against the decades of the student and people's defense against the violation of our academic freedom, our right to study, speak, and investigate on social issues without the risk of political persecution and human rights violation," the UP Los Baños Student Council said.
